Low performance on potent hardware

I’ve tried both computers i have and the results are not pleasing at all. While being simple in graphical department, TOS manages to show worse performance than most AAA titles of 2015.

My main rig is i5 2500k (4.3ghz), 16gb of RAM, Nvidia 760GTX and bunch of SSD’s.
This setup provides 30-60fps, while most of the dips hapens when there are some mobs and players on screen. Also despite having SSD, loading times are quite bad - from 5 seconds for really tiny locations to 30 seconds when booting the game.

Other rig i have is an old laptop (c2d p8800, 6gb ram, ssd, nvidia 310m) while i did not expect it to perform stellar, it actually can handle WOW on low settings with constant 60fps. And guess what? TOS is unplayeable - 25fps in an empty field and 5fps in town.
